Abstract

A new and distinct variety of Shrub rose plant is provided which forms in clusters attractive single fragrant bright white blossoms. The blossom coloration is well maintained upon maturity and the blossoms self clean well. The plant exhibits a spreading ground cover growth habit. Excellent resistance to Black Spot, Powdery Mildew and Rust is displayed. The very glossy medium green foliage contrasts nicely with the white blossom coloration. The new variety is particularly well suited for providing attractive ornamentation as a mass planting.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A new and distinct variety of Shrub rose plant characterized by the following combination of characteristics:
 (a) exhibits a spreading ground cover growth habit,  
 (b) abundantly forms in clusters on a nearly continuous basis attractive single fragrant bright white blossoms that self clean well,  
 (c) forms very glossy medium green foliage that contrasts well with the blossom coloration,  
 (d) develops well following the rooting of cuttings, budding and grafting,  
 (e) is highly resistant to Black Spot, Powdery Mildew and Rust, and  
 (f) is particularly well suited for providing attractive ornamentation as a mass planting  
 
       substantially as herein shown and described.
